Surface technologies in the medtech sector – Does current technology fulfil today’s standards, the needs of patients, and the medical profession?

Surface technologies in the medtech sector – An overview from implant-associated infections to state-of-the-art of surface treatments, including potential energy-saving opportunities and future quality and regulatory requirements.

Apart from the need to achieve the ideal finish or perfect surface for medical devices, many manufacturers and suppliers are facing major challenges in terms of standards and regulatory requirements and optimising value creation with state-of-the-art technology. Especially for a Swiss medtech industry active in global markets, it is important to keep monitor economic efficiency in addition to developing outstanding and innovative solutions.

The event on 18 November offers participants an overview of the latest surface treatment technologies and processes, upcoming regulatory challenges, and suitable measurement and testing methods to determine the cleanliness of medical devices.

The traumatologist guest lecture on implant-associated infections, and possible causes and concepts for prevention is the ideal start to this exciting event.

About the Host

KKS Ultraschall AG operates internationally both as a manufacturer of equipment and system solutions, and as service provider for the treatment of surfaces and cleaning of medical devices. Additional activities include the corresponding R&D of new technologies.

While the system solutions are manufactured exclusively in Switzerland, KKS operates service centres for surface treatment in both Switzerland and China.
